1.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.
2. Whisk together the eggs, milk and melted butter, and set aside.
3. Grease a 9-inch square baking dish.
4. Scatter the quartered cinnamon rolls in the pan.
5. Pour over the egg, milk and butter mixture over the cinnamon roll pieces.
6. Spoon the pie filling evenly over the top.
7. Bake for 30 minutes, and set aside to cool for about 15 minutes.
8. Meanwhile, beat the butter until smooth, and beat in the cream cheese until well incorporated.
9. Beat in the lemon juice, and add the powdered sugar, folding in carefully before beating well to combine.
10. Drizzle the frosting over the top of the bake and serve.
